การใช้การตรวจสอบ Checksum ใน Java
การเรียนรู้การตรวจสอบความถูกต้องของ BarCode Checksum ด้วย Aspose.BarCode Java
ในโลกแบบไดนามิกของการพัฒนาซอฟต์แวร์ การสร้างและตรวจสอบความถูกต้องของบาร์โค้ดถือเป็นทักษะพื้นฐาน Aspose.BarCode สำหรับ Java ช่วยให้กระบวนการนี้ง่ายขึ้น โดยนำเสนอชุดเครื่องมือที่มีประสิทธิภาพสำหรับการสร้างและตรวจสอบบาร์โค้ด ในคำแนะนำทีละขั้นตอนนี้ เราจะเจาะลึกแอปพลิเคชันการตรวจสอบความถูกต้องของเช็คซัมใน Java โดยใช้ Aspose.BarCode
การแนะนำ
บาร์โค้ดแพร่หลายในธุรกิจสมัยใหม่ ตั้งแต่การค้าปลีกไปจนถึงการขนส่ง พวกเขาเข้ารหัสข้อมูลที่จำเป็นและมีบทบาทสำคัญในความสมบูรณ์ของข้อมูล Aspose.BarCode สำหรับ Java ช่วยให้นักพัฒนาปรับปรุงฟังก์ชันที่เกี่ยวข้องกับบาร์โค้ดได้อย่างราบรื่น
ข้อกำหนดเบื้องต้น
ก่อนที่เราจะเริ่มการเดินทาง ตรวจสอบให้แน่ใจว่าคุณมีข้อกำหนดเบื้องต้นต่อไปนี้:
- Java Development Kit (JDK): Aspose.BarCode สำหรับ Java เป็นแบบ Java ดังนั้นการติดตั้ง JDK ล่าสุดจึงเป็นสิ่งสำคัญ
- ไลบรารี Aspose.BarCode: ดาวน์โหลดและตั้งค่าไลบรารี Aspose.BarCode คุณสามารถค้นหาลิงค์ดาวน์โหลดที่นี่.
แพ็คเกจนำเข้า
ในโปรเจ็กต์ Java ของคุณ ให้นำเข้าแพ็คเกจ Aspose.BarCode ที่จำเป็นเพื่อเข้าถึงฟังก์ชันบาร์โค้ดได้อย่างง่ายดาย
// นำเข้าคลาส Aspose.BarCode
import com.aspose.barcode.barcoderecognition.BarCodeReader;
import com.aspose.barcode.barcoderecognition.BarCodeResult;
import com.aspose.barcode.barcoderecognition.ChecksumValidation;
import com.aspose.barcode.barcoderecognition.DecodeType;
ขั้นตอนที่ 1: ตั้งค่าโครงการของคุณ
เริ่มต้นด้วยการสร้างโปรเจ็กต์ Java ใหม่และเพิ่มไลบรารี Aspose.BarCode ลงในการขึ้นต่อกันของโปรเจ็กต์ของคุณ
ขั้นตอนที่ 2: เริ่มต้น BarCodeReader
สร้างอินสแตนซ์ของคลาส BarCodeReader และโหลดบาร์โค้ดแบบรหัสเดียวที่มีอยู่จากไดเร็กทอรีเอกสารของคุณ
String dataDir = "Your Document Directory";
BarCodeReader reader = new BarCodeReader(dataDir + "onecode.png", DecodeType.ONE_CODE);
ขั้นตอนที่ 3: ปิดการตรวจสอบความถูกต้องของเช็คซัม
ตั้งค่าคุณสมบัติ ChecksumValidation เป็น Off เพื่อปิดใช้งานการตรวจสอบ Checksum
reader.setChecksumValidation(ChecksumValidation.OFF);
ขั้นตอนที่ 4: อ่านบาร์โค้ด
ใช้การวนซ้ำเพื่อวนซ้ำบาร์โค้ดและดึงข้อมูล
for (BarCodeResult result : reader.readBarCodes()) {
System.out.println("CodeText: " + result.getCodeText());
System.out.println("Symbology type: " + result.getCodeType());
}
กระบวนการที่เรียบง่ายแต่ทรงพลังนี้ช่วยให้คุณสามารถใช้การตรวจสอบความถูกต้องของเช็คซัมได้อย่างง่ายดาย
บทสรุป
Aspose.BarCode สำหรับ Java เปิดขอบเขตความเป็นไปได้ในการสร้างและการตรวจสอบบาร์โค้ด ด้วยแนวทางที่ตรงไปตรงมา การใช้การตรวจสอบความถูกต้องของผลรวมจะกลายเป็นส่วนสำคัญของโครงการที่เกี่ยวข้องกับบาร์โค้ดของคุณ
คำถามที่พบบ่อย
Aspose.BarCode เข้ากันได้กับบาร์โค้ดประเภทต่างๆ หรือไม่
ใช่ Aspose.BarCode รองรับบาร์โค้ดหลายประเภท ช่วยให้โครงการของคุณมีความหลากหลาย
ฉันสามารถใช้ Aspose.BarCode เพื่อวัตถุประสงค์เชิงพาณิชย์ได้หรือไม่
อย่างแน่นอน. Aspose.BarCode เสนอใบอนุญาตเชิงพาณิชย์สำหรับธุรกิจเพื่อใช้ประโยชน์จากขีดความสามารถได้อย่างราบรื่น
ฉันจะรับการสนับสนุนสำหรับ Aspose.BarCode ได้อย่างไร
เยี่ยมชมฟอรั่ม Aspose.BarCode เพื่อเชื่อมต่อกับชุมชนและขอความช่วยเหลือ
มีการทดลองใช้ฟรีหรือไม่?
ใช่ คุณสามารถสำรวจคุณสมบัติของ Aspose.BarCode ได้โดยเข้าไปที่ทดลองฟรี.
ฉันจะหาเอกสารรายละเอียดได้ที่ไหน?
อ้างถึงเอกสารประกอบสำหรับข้อมูลเชิงลึกเกี่ยวกับ Aspose.BarCode สำหรับ Java